Executive Summary

Mark Rodger is the Toronto Regional Co-Chair of the Electricity Markets Group at Borden Ladner Gervais LLP, and a senior partner in the Toronto office. Mark is recognized as a leading lawyer in the Canadian electricity sector and has been named as one of the top 500 lawyers in Canada by Lexpert®/American Lawyer Guide.

Mark specializes in the commercial, regulatory and government relations components of electricity markets and infrastructure revitalization including considerable experience in electricity sector restructuring. For over 20 years, Mark has served as counsel to a broad range of stakeholders including municipal, provincial and national governments; large industrial, institutional and commercial energy consumers; local distribution and transmission companies;  generators; energy retailers; out-of-province electricity importers; and energy regulators.

Representative Work

  • Advises on corporate governance, business planning and utility mergers and acquisitions. Also advised on the first long-term lease involving an Ontario electricity distribution utility.
  • Counsel to numerous Ontario and out-of-province electric utilities in connection with distribution and transmission rate, leave to construct applications, and other regulatory and compliance matters, such as Market Rules and the Affiliate Relationships Code for Electricity Transmitters and Distributors..
  • Counsel to municipalities, First Nations and private sector clients regarding infrastructure renewal–electricity distribution, transmission and water services.
  • Has broad commercial and regulatory experience in renewable generation and electricity conservation and demand management, including program development and smart meter implementation initiatives.
